Tu, 02.11.2010 - Su, 07.11.2010 Rubbing shoulders with top mountaineers
The world’s best mountain climbers will be coming together for a unique summit meeting in Brixen, South Tyrol, from November 2nd to 7th, 2010.
The International Mountain Summit® is the central event for anyone interested in mountaineering, hiking and outdoor sports. The first event in 2009 inaugurates a series of yearly summits offering the visitor an exciting convention together with a matching outdoor fair and plenty of extra activities. At the IMS®, the schedule revolves entirely around one topic: the mountain. It offers visitors the chance to exchange views and experiences and at the same time stock up on information about mountain and outdoor sports.
Those intending to visit can look forward to a comprehensive program featuring exciting lectures, expert round tables, analyses or discussion. Discussion about the security in the mountains or about the experiences of the highest mountains in the world is only a small extract of the vast program.
A side program of activities is also intended. The world’s finest in mountaineering will be closely integrated in the program. Hikes with the professionals in the Dolomites are planned. And in the evening, visitors can meet the crème de la crème over a traditional “Törggelen” meal and drinks in any of the numerous Brixen inns.
The bouldering contests will be a meeting point for the international climbing scene. With its comprehensive schedule, the event is guaranteed to offer something for everyone.
Fans of the great outdoors can sample the latest trends and products in mountaineering and active sports at a trade fair that will be held simultaneously.
